Van Halen ‘Monsters of Rock’ Sweden, 1984

by VHND — updated August 26, 2019 Leave a Comment

1984-08-25-Van_Halen_Stockholm_Sweden_1984

On this day in 1984, Van Halen rocked Sweden for the first time!

Here’s a fantastic shot of The Mighty Van Halen performing at Rasunda Stadium in Stockholm during that very day. This was part of the “Monsters of Rock” stadium shows that wrapped up the legendary 1984 tour.

Besides this unique photo, here’s an excellent sounding audience recording of that very concert! Definitely one of the best sounding 1984 shows that’s circulated.

Eddie’s guitar solo is totally EPIC, and is a full 13 minutes! It contains a killer blues jam. During the solo, you’ll recognize a certain guitar riff that was later turned into a complete song they released on a later album. Can you spot it? (The solo starts at 55:00).
